For my card I used a tutorial by Splitcoast Stampers to create a Decorative Corner Card.

It makes an A2 card that is 3 dimensional, but folds flat for mailing.

I found a cute die cut at the Silhouette store by Doodlebug called Globe-Hats Off! and made it the focal point of my graduation card.




For the back I left one panel virtually blank so that I could write a note to the recipient.




Here is a photo of how it looks folded flat for mailing.







Supplies Used: card stock - black, metallic grey, white; patterned paper were from my scrap pile; cut file from Silhouette Designs; tutorial by Splitcoast Stampers.

I found this darling graduation card at the Silhouette store. With this cut file you can make either a feminine or masculine robe.





I heat embossed the sentiment.
Although it had pearls in the cut file that you could use I thought it would be more fun to use the pearls by Kaiser Kraft.




Supplies used: card stock - black, white, red, peach, grey;  cut file from Silhouette Studio, pearls - Kaiser Kraft; white embossing powder; VersaMark by Tsukineko
